  • Yes, it was an Epiphone Riviera with mini humbuckers. I last saw it 20+ years ago stashed behind a big screen TV at Otis's house. The headstock was broken and the heads of the screws on the pickups had rusted off. It had been repaired a few times but he gave up on it. When you have 5 Gibson ES-355 stereo guitars it didn't matter to him.
